Nameless Voice on 31/5/2010 at 22:22
Quote Posted by Stingm
Mod manager is just as much trouble as installing return to the unn manually. You still have to back stuff up. With darkloader you don't have to do that. Just install and play.
Wait, what?
Of course the mod manager backs up files for you. It wouldn't be much of a mod manager otherwise.
If you absolutely want to guarantee that your original files are safe, even from a theoretical malfunction in the mod manager (or DarkLoader), use the original data folder method as an extra precaution - the latest versions of the SS2Tool should do this for you automatically.
Enchantermon on 31/5/2010 at 22:29
Also, it looks like Darkloader cannot read 7-zip files, so if you want to use Darkloader, you'll have to extract the contents of the RttUNN 7-zip file and re-compress it into a format Darkloader can read (like .zip). As far whether installing it and running it works, I don't know, since apparently my Darkloader installation is messed up and won't let me perform any install or play functions, even on Thief FMs. You'll just have to try it and see, though I don't anticipate there being any problems.

Enchantermon on 31/5/2010 at 22:57
Ah. I believe when I last played RttUNN I used GarrettLoader. Not sure, though, and I don't have it installed currently.
EDIT: Went ahead and tried it. GarrettLoader cannot read 7-zip files either, so you still have to extract and repack the archive, but other than that, the version I linked to works perfectly fine. I installed it and played it right through GarrettLoader.

Kolya on 1/6/2010 at 15:59
Note that the BAT files contained in this mod were meant for a manual installation once. In most cases you should not run them, including installations via the SS2 mod manager, garretloader and the DataPermanentMods folder method. Basically forget about these BAT files.
